STL Networks  (NSE:STLNETWORK) Cash Flow from Operations Explanation

For companies reported in indirect method, cash flow from operations contains six items:

1. Net Income From Continuing Operations:
Net Income From Continuing Operations indicates the net income that a firm brings in from ongoing business activities. These activities are expected to continue into the next reporting period. It excludes extraordinary items, income from the cumulative effects of accounting changes, non-recurring items, income from tax loss carry forward, and preferred dividends.

STL Networks's net income from continuing operations for the three months ended in Mar. 2026 was ₹-469 Mil.

2.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ization:
Depreciation is a present expense that accounts for the past cost of an asset that is now providing benefits.
Depletion and amortization are synonyms for depreciation.
Generally:
The term depreciation is used when discussing man made tangible assets
The term depletion is used when discussing natural tangible assets
The term amortization is used when discussing intangible assets

STL Networks's depreciation, depletion and amortization for the three months ended in Mar. 2026 was ₹273 Mil.

3. Change In Working Capital:
Working Capital is a measure of a company's short term liquidity or its ability to cover short term liabilities. It is defined as the difference between a company's current assets and current liabilities. Changes in Working Capital is reported in the cash flow statement since it is one of the major ways in which net income can differ from operating cash flow.

STL Networks Ltd aims to provide comprehensive services for network modernization, including design, development, sale, and maintenance of telecommunication systems, creating interconnected data centers, and providing a comprehensive cyberinfrastructure. The Group operates only in one Business Segment Global Services Business consisting of providing comprehensive solutions across fiber network services, system integration, IT Infrastructure management, setting up of data center operations, Network Operations Center (NOC) and Security Operations Center.
